Output 39942fa73b05c0eb64e78467d5d1e3ef688a73497841446368d98012fa1bfc51:0

value
628430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d693b3f80a74e769cf373414abce1e4f73bc52e OP_EQUALVERIFY OP_CHECKSIG
address
1MBiQ1B5hzfAVpcAnViseyBvun4KEcYJLb
transaction
39942fa73b05c0eb64e78467d5d1e3ef688a73497841446368d98012fa1bfc51
spent
true